The Pickaquoy Centre Screening in memory of Freya Rose Dalrymple.

194 people were screened on 4th and 5th of May 2024 at The Pickaquoy Centre in Orkney. This screening was in memory of Freya Rose Dalrymple. Thank you to all involved.
Orkney screening in memory of Freya Rose Dalrymple

223 people were screened on the 10th and 11th of September at The Pickaquoy Centre in Orkney. This screening was in memory of Freya Rose Dalrymple.
